Background: Admitted patients with Type II Diabetes Mellitus (T2DM) are often placed on sliding scale insulin with four fingerstick blood glucose (FSBG) tests per day, regardless of home insulin use or baseline glycemic control. Background: Electronic medical records (EMR) often allow automated recurring orders of different components of hospital care, including lab tests, vital signs, and telemetry monitoring. However, as patients clinically stabilize during a hospital admission the frequency and intensity of these recurring orders may be unwarranted (1). Case Presentation: A 62-year-old female presented with a two-week history of right upper quadrant abdominal pain radiating to the back. Her pain was described as sharp and intermittent and associated with subjective fever, nausea, vomiting, headache, and dizziness. On examination, the patient was hypertensive but afebrile.
